Course Description
This course discusses the cutting-edge field of quantum technologies and their applications in defence and space. It covers the fundamental technologies at use in the defence industry and how they are harnessed for national security. The course aims to equip students with a comprehensive understanding of quantum computing, quantum communication, and quantum sensing, and their strategic importance in modern defence systems and space missions.
